ADDED TO THE BOARD
St. Peters (MO) Fort Zumwalt South running back Chase Abbington received a Michigan offer on Tuesday, depending on whom you believe.  The Wolverine’s Tim Sullivan says yea, and Wolverine Nation’s TomVH says nay.  Regardless, I’m adding him to the list because I include anyone who has a check mark next to his name on any of the big sites.  He had 1,459 yards rushing and 27 touchdowns as a junior in 2011.  At 6’4″ and 210 lbs., he could play several positions.  His offer list includes Arkansas, Illinois, Iowa, Missouri, Nebraska, and UCLA.

Damascus (MD) Damascus wide receiver Zach Bradshaw received a Michigan offer on Friday.  Bradshaw is a 6’3″, 205 lb. wideout with offers from Maryland, Northwestern, Purdue, Rutgers, South Carolina, West Virginia, and several others.  As a junior in 2011, he had 35 catches for 470 yards and 11 touchdowns; 25 carries for 220 yards; and 2 punt return touchdowns.  Michigan pursued cornerback Brandon Phelps out of Damascus back in 2011, but Phelps picked Virginia instead.

Massillon (OH) Washington cornerback Gareon Conley was offered by Michigan on Thursday.  Conley is a 6’2″, 170 lb. corner who reminds me a little bit of former Michigan commit Anthony Standifer.  His only other offer so far is from Northwestern.  He attends the alma mater of former Michigan players Shawn Crable and Justin Turner.

Bastrop (TX) Bastrop cornerback Antwuan Davis was offered by Michigan last week.  He’s a 5’11”, 170 lb. cornerback who only played a portion of the 2011 season due to a stress fracture in his back.  He sat out one game with the injury, but then returned the following week, thinking it was only a muscle injury.  That might be a hint about how tough he is and how much he likes to play football.  He also has offers from Alabama, Baylor, LSU, Oklahoma State, TCU, Texas A&M, and Texas Tech.

Arlington (TX) Martin running back Kyle Hicks was offered by Michigan on Thursday.  He’s a 5’10”, 170-pounder with offers from Arkansas, Baylor, TCU, Texas, and Texas A&M, among others.  As a junior in 2011, he ran the ball 212 times for 1,685 yards and 26 touchdowns.  He attends the alma mater of redshirt freshman quarterback Russell Bellomy, as well as 2012 target Devonte Fields (TCU).

Santa Monica (CA) Santa Monic wide receiver Sebastian Larue got offered by Michigan on Wednesday.  Larue is a 5’11”, 185 lb. kid with offers from Arizona State, Boise State, Mississippi State, Texas A&M, and UCLA, along with a few others.  Larue is a 247 Sports’ #193 overall prospect and the #15 athlete, while he’s a Rivals 4-star and their #141 overall prospect.  He claims a 4.42 forty and scored 17 touchdowns as a junior in 2011.

Randolph (NJ) Randolph offensive guard Brendan Mahon was offered by Michigan last week.  He’s a 6’5″, 302-pounder with offers from Florida, Miami, Rutgers, West Virginia, and several others.  Mahon is an early 4-star to Rivals and the #190 player in the country,  while on 247 Sports, he’s the #9 guard nationally and a 3-star prospect.

Dallas (TX) Kimball defensive tackle Justin Manning received a Michigan offer.  He’s a 6’3″, 275 lb. kid with offers from Arizona, LSU, Miami, North Carolina, Tennessee, Texas, Texas A&M, Texas Tech, UCLA, and USC, among others.  He had 43 tackles, 18 tackles for loss, 7 sacks, and 3 forced fumbles despite missing four games due to a torn meniscus.  His preference would be to play the 3-tech defensive tackle spot.  Rivals ranks him as the #89 player in the country.

Upland (CA) Upland defensive end Joe Mathis was offered by Michigan on Thursday.  He’s a 6’4″, 250 lb. strongside end with offers from Arizona, Nebraska, Oklahoma, Oklahoma State, UCLA, USC, Utah, and Washington, among others.  He was previously committed to Washington, but the coaching changes caused him to re-open his recruitment.  He made 79 tackles and 6 sacks as a junior in 2011.

Everett (MA) Everett offensive lineman John Montelus received a Michigan offer.  Montelus is a 6’5″, 295 lb. kid who looks to me like an offensive guard but is listed as a tackle.  He has offers from Connecticut, Florida, Virginia, West Virginia, and others.

Washington (DC) Archbishop Carroll linebacker Yannick Ngakoue was offered by Michigan on Saturday.  He’s a 6’2″, 226 lb. linebacker who has offers from Florida State, Maryland, Rutgers, Tennessee, and West Virginia.  He had 87 tackles and 9 sacks as a junior in 2011.

Forestville (MD) Bishop McNamara offensive tackle Damian Prince, a 2014 prospect, was offered by Michigan.  He’s a 6’7″, 300 lb. sophomore who already claims offers from Iowa, Maryland, North Carolina, Rutgers, and Virginia, along with a few others.

Petaluma (CA) Casa Grande defensive end Elijah Qualls was offered by Michigan.  He’s a 6’2″, 265 lb. athlete who could play defensive line or fullback in college.  As a junior in 2011, he ran the ball 166 times for  1,139 yards and 13 touchdowns.  He also made 76 tackles and 4 sacks.  He holds offers from Arizona, Arizona State, Cal, Iowa State, Oregon State, UCLA, and Washington.

Belton (TX) Belton tight end Durham Smythe was offered by Michigan on Wednesday.  He’s a 6’6″, 230 lb. kid with a limited offer list, but it’s a list that includes Baylor, TCU, Texas, and Texas Tech, so there are some other significant programs who are after him.

Moreno Valley (CA) Rancho Verde wide receiver Demorea Stringfellow received a Michigan offer.  He’s a 6’2″, 185 lb. wideout with offers from Arizona State, Nebraska, UCLA, and Washington State. Rivals thinks he’s the #107 player in the country.

Placer (CA) Placer defensive tackle Eddie Vanderdoes received a Michigan offer on Tuesday.  He’s a 6’4″, 285 lb. kid whom Rivals projects as a strongside defensive end, but when you’re that size as a high school junior, you’re probably not headed for defensive end.  He’s the #21 overall player to Rivals and #44 overall to 247 Sports, although his offer list (Cal, Ole Miss, Oregon State, UCLA, Washington, Washington State) is pretty thin for being so highly ranked.

Los Angeles (CA) Loyola cornerback Cameron Walker was offered by Michigan last week.  He’s a 5’10”, 180 lb. kid with a San Diego State offer.  247 Sports ranks him as the #210 player overall and the #15 cornerback.

Tempe (AZ) Marcos De Niza cornerback Priest Willis was offered by Michigan on Thursday.  He’s 6’2″ and 200 lbs. with offers from Arizona, Arizona State, Arkansas, Cal, Nebraska, Oklahoma, Oklahoma State, UCLA, USC, and Washington, along with several others.  He’s a 4-star and the nation’s #89 player to Rivals, while 247 Sports ranks him at #167 overall and the #13 cornerback.

OFF THE BOARD
Arlington (TX) Martin running back Kyle Hicks committed to Texas (see above for more info).

Dallas (TX) Jesuit wide receiver Jake Oliver committed to Texas.  Oliver is a big, 6’4″, 194 lb. kid who has caught 193 passes combined in his sophomore and junior seasons.  He was offered by the Longhorns at their junior day last weekend and committed a couple days later.

Austintown (OH) Fitch defensive end Billy Price committed to Ohio State.  The writing was on the wall when he visited Michigan for the Ohio State game at the end of the regular season and started tweeting smack talk about the Wolverines while standing on the sideline.  Here’s a hint for all the children out there: if somebody hosts you at their house, workplace, facility, etc., it’s bad form to insult them while you’re there.  An analyst whom I respect says Price is “soft” – and that was well before he committed to the Buckeyes – so hopefully that’s true and Kyle Kalis turns him into roadkill for a few years.

Dallas (TX) Bishop Dunne offensive guard Ishmael Wilson committed to Texas A&M.  He was offered by Michigan a couple weeks ago but never expressed interesting in visiting.

Voorhees (NJ) Eastern cornerback Eli Woodard committed to Ohio State.  Michigan offered him a couple weeks ago, but even then, it was assumed he would end up in Columbus.

ADDED TO THE BOARD

Lemont (IL) Lemont OT Ethan Pocic, a 2013 prospect, was offered by Michigan.  Pocic is 6’7″, 285 lbs. and has offers from Nebraska, Notre Dame, West Virginia, and Wisconsin, among others.  Lemont is the same high school that David Molk attended, and much like Molk, Pocic doesn’t seem to like opposing defensive linemen or reporters.  His film shows him destroying various high schoolers, and he’s not very open about the recruiting process.  He’s not a bad athlete, but he’s a little less athletic than some of the other offensive tackle prospects Michigan has recruited recently.  I would slot Pocic in as a right tackle prospect.

Austintown (OH) Fitch OL/DL Billy Price, a class of 2013 player, received an offer from Michigan this past week.  Price is a 6’4″, 280 lb. strongside end prospect with offers from Nebraska, Notre Dame, Ohio State, and Tennessee, among others.  He looks like an absolute physical specimen with good musculature and very little bad body weight.  While some of the recruiting sites list him as a defensive end, most schools are recruiting him to play offensive line.  Fitch attends the same high school as 2012 Notre Dame commit Will Mahone, a running back that was on Michigan’s radar but whom Michigan never offered.

PURDUE VISITORS

Farmington Hills (MI) Harrison TE Devin Funchess (2012).  Committed to Michigan.  Funchess has 18 receptions for 412 yards and 4 touchdowns this season.

Sylvania (OH) Southview SS Allen Gant (2012).  Committed to Michigan.  He has 67 tackles, 5 tackles for loss, 1 interception, 3 pass breakups, and 2 forced fumbles.

Birmingham (MI) Seaholm OT Dan Gibbs (2012).  Gibbs is a 6’7″, 320 lb. mammoth with offers from Ball State and Eastern Michigan.  He’s not athletic enough to be a contender for a scholarship offer from the Wolverines, but he could be a preferred walk-on type if he chooses.  I don’t imagine he’ll choose to pay for school instead of taking a scholarship, and he doesn’t look like someone who would be in danger of cracking the lineup at any point, anyway.  Gibbs is too stiff to be a high-level prospect.

Joliet (IL) Catholic RB Ty Isaac (2013).  Isaac already holds an offer from Michigan, in addition to Illinois, Iowa, Notre Dame, and several other schools.  Through six games this season, Isaac had 92 carries for 983 yards (10.7 yards per carry) and 13 touchdowns.  Current rumblings suggest that Michigan and Notre Dame are his two early leaders, and he has made unofficial visits to both schools already.

Muskegon (MI) Muskegon RB Juwan Lewis (2012).  Nothing much has changed with Lewis, a 5’11”, 208 lb. runner with offers from Buffalo, Toledo, and Western Michigan.  He keeps hoping that Canton (OH) Glenoak RB Bri’onte Dunn sticks with his Buckeye commitment, because Lewis might be in line for an offer if the Wolverines can’t reel in another running back.

Detroit (MI) Cass Tech LB Royce Jenkins-Stone (2012).  Committed to Michigan.

Grand Blanc (MI) Grand Blanc DE Luke MacLean (2013).  MacLean hasn’t been offered by anyone other than Buffalo, but more offers are surely on the way.  I’m not sure that Michigan will go after him, but he has visited Michigan a couple times and also been to East Lansing.

Baltimore (MD) Gilman DT Henry Poggi (2013).  Every team up and down the east coast has offered Poggi already, in addition to Michigan.  He’s the son of Gilman’s head coach and already has two brothers playing FBS football, one at Duke and one at Iowa.  The 6’3″, 250 lb. Henry has been offered to play several positions, including tight end and defensive tackle.  Michigan is recruiting him as a defensive tackle.

Toledo (OH) Central Catholic FS Jayme Thompson (2013).  Thompson is a 6’2″, 182 lb. free safety prospect with a single offer, that from Bowling Green.  While the offers haven’t started flowing yet, they undoubtedly will for a kid his size and with his speed.  I would not be surprised to see Thompson earn a Michigan offer at some point, although the current roster might preclude very many offers to safeties for the 2013 class.

Springboro (OH) Springboro OG Sean Welsh (2013).  Welsh is 6’3″, 275 lbs. and has offers from Bowling Green, Ohio, and Toledo.  From the looks of his film, I think offers from Big Ten schools are bound to be coming soon.  He moves very well for a guy his size and looks like he already has pretty good strength for such a young player.
